Partner SFTP drop for the Quillbarrow feed stopped picking up files after Tuesday's rotation. Files land in the inbox directory but the Hopcrane poller never moves them to processing. No permission errors in the logs; poller heartbeat looks normal. Suspect the new filename pattern from the Marrowfield connector isn't matching the watch glob. Plugin authors: hold uploads until this is resolved; reprocessing will be announced on the partner channel. The affected poller build is identified by the token below.

trace token, yahof-yadup: htk21_3e52fc440779ed8614351

Hey — handing off the Brindle retention sweeper PR. Main thing to know: the sweeper batches deletes in chunks of 2k rows and sleeps 500ms between batches so we don't hammer the replica. I changed the cursor logic to use the archived_at index instead of created_at, which fixed the timeout Marguerite flagged. Tests cover the dry-run mode but not the legal-hold skip path yet — flagging that honestly. Context on the retention tiers and why holds work the way they do is written up here.

operations page: https://confluence.lumicsys.internal/projects/display/projects/display

## Artifact Signing — SDK Parity Notes (Weekly Sync)

Kestrel SDK for Android reached parity with the Swift client this sprint: offline queueing, batched telemetry, and retry semantics now match. Both SDKs ship as signed artifacts from the same pipeline. Remaining gap: background sync throttling, targeted next sprint. Verify both release bundles before tagging. Both artifacts validate against the shared signing key below.

signing key of kawig-fafog = bky19_6Fypv1qws7J8qJtaYjX

MEMO — Pricing Update: Ardent Tools Line

To: Heads of Department

Effective next month, Ardent Tools list prices rise 5% across all SKUs. Trade discounts are unchanged. Existing quotes honoured for thirty days. Communicate changes to your teams before rollout; no external announcements until marketing confirms. The confidential detail follows directly below.

board note of hawef-yajog: The finance team signed off on a budget of $379.0 million for Project Eliox.